Discover Ludwig"a risible" is not a correct phrase in English.
One possible correction would be "a risible concept" or "a risible situation," which means something that is ridiculous or laughable. Example: The idea of a talking animal is simply a risible concept that belongs in fairy tales, not in the real world.
